Several considerations are there to keep in mind while buying an electric vehicle. That includes the vehicle's compatibility with regular commutes, its accessibility for charging infrastructure, price, and more.
Never forget to assess the battery life and quality. You also need to ensure that the car comes with a warranty for the long-term tax benefits of electric cars. In addition, you also need to look for faster charging.

Individual taxpayers might claim deductions of up to ₹1.5 lakh on interest of the loan to buy the electric car. That's what the Section 80EEB states. One should note that every taxpayer may claim the deduction once annually.
With the emerging prominence of EVs, the car industry expects a decrease in the GST rate. That's for components and a FAME (or Faster Adoption and Manufacturing of Electric Vehicles) subsidy scheme as of Budget 2024.
Yes, you can claim a deduction of ₹1.5 lakhs interest payments as far as the Section 80EEB is concerned. The individual taxpayer might buy the EV for business or personal usage. The deduction might facilitate people with an EV for personal usage to claim the interest on the car/bike loan.
